Technology Presentation
Applied Biosystems

Integrated Science: The Convergence of Genetic Discovery

Monday July 7, 1230-1330

Applied Biosystems, a major sponsor of the XIX International Congress of Genetics, will be hosting an informative scientific entitled Integrated Science: The Convergence of Genetic Discovery. It will feature addresses by industry leaders, as well as leading scientists from Applied Biosystems. Topics will focus on powerful new research directions that combine technology, informatics, and traditional laboratory research to produce faster, better results.
